%N Irregular triangle read by rows in which row n lists the semiperimeters of the parts of the symmetric representation of sigma(n).

%F a(n) = A279160(n)/2.

%e For n = 9 the symmetric representation of sigma(9) = 13 has three parts of areas 5, 3, 5 respectively. The perĂ­meters of the parts are 12, 8 and 12, so the 9th row of triangle lists the semiperimeters: 6, 4, 6.
